Hi,
I'm in such a state I don't know what to do! I've broken a thumb nail (enhancement) which has taken my own nail with it about a quarter way down the nail plate. It is bleeding like mad so what can I do? It's hurting so much and at the moment I've cut as much of the acrylic off as I can which also hurt like crazy cos my own nail is quite loose underneath. I'm afraid if I soak off with tip remover that it'll sting so at the moment I've just got a plaster on it.
Please please can someone help?!!

Thank you for directing me towards that. I have read it and just wonder if that will also work for me as I haven't only cracked the natural thumb nail, but it is loose and hanging off and I can't take it off cos it's still attached somewhere and very painful!!

its hard to say without seeing it ,but i would still santise the nail using scrubfresh .then use the adhesive and the pain should stop usually at once.then you can either do the overlay being very careful with your filing or leave it without an overlay.it may not look too great but the pain will stop ,and then the damaged bit should grow out within a few weeks depending on where it was broken.
